When searching for the best dronetoy, consider the following factors:
  • Flight Time: Look for models that offer longer battery life for extended flying sessions.
  • Camera Quality: Many dronetoys come equipped with cameras, so check for high-resolution options if aerial photography interests you.
  • Durability: Since dronetoys are often used outdoors, opt for models made from sturdy materials to withstand minor crashes.
  • Range: Ensure the drone has a suitable range for your flying needs, allowing you to explore further.

Are there any common mistakes people make when purchasing dronetoys?

Common mistakes include overlooking battery life, not checking for warranty options, and underestimating the importance of durability for outdoor use.

Can dronetoys be used indoors?

Yes, many dronetoys are designed for indoor use, but it's essential to choose smaller models with protective features to prevent damage.

What age group is suitable for dronetoys?

Dronetoys are generally suitable for ages 14 and up, but there are models specifically designed for younger children with safety features.
